Thermoguard Thermoproof is a clear, colourless, penetrating Fire Protection Fluid available in internal and external products. Achieve Class B s2 d0 spread of flame on new, bare unsealed timber.

Thermocoat range of intumescent coatings for the protection of steel and cast iron. 30, 60, 90 and 120 minutes protection on suitable internal and external metal columns, beams and hollow shapes.

The Steel Fire Protection Inspection Course is available to anyone who wishes to have a greater knowledge of steel fire protection, such as wet spray, intumescent coatings and boards used to protect structural steel in a fire situation and is a course to provide competence.

The Fire Stopping Course offers an introduction into the passive fire protection industry, providing information on both fire stopping systems and the regulations surrounding them. This course builds a vital foundation of knowledge needed to progress onto our more challenging courses.
